Yes, you can manage your books in Calibre.

Open Calibre and in the top left corner, click on 'Add Books'. A window opens and you browse to your ebook store files. The sony software put the file in my documents / my books / ebook library. The book files have names like cbuscecc1000bxxx. Highlight the files and click open. Calibre will copy the files and create folders for each book or author. You can edit the metadata and create tags which will help you sort the books. The original sony files will remain separate.
